> [`COPY`](https://www.postgresql.org/docs/17/sql-copy.html) is used to efficiently bulk load data into PostgreSQL, and with PostgreSQL 17 shows a 2x performance improvement when loading large rows.
The 2x thing mentioned by Jelte is for COPY TO rather than COPY FROM.
So I think "exporting" or "sending large rows to the client" rather
than "loading".
There's also a stray "with" in that sentence.
